Cooking Tips and Notes for Easy Keto Low Carb Chicken Fried Steak and Gravy
Creating a plate of easy keto low carb chicken fried steak and gravy is not just about following the recipe; it’s an experience, one that brings comfort and flavor to your table. Here are some tips to ensure your dish turns out perfectly every time:
Choosing the Right Chicken:
Opt for boneless, skinless chicken thighs or breasts. Thighs offer a richer flavor and a juicier texture, making them perfect for frying.
Coating the Chicken:
For that classic fried steak texture without the carbs, use a combination of almond flour and crushed pork rinds. The almond flour provides a pleasantly nutty flavor while the pork rinds give an irresistible crunch.
Frying Technique:
Heat your oil to the right temperature before adding the chicken. A hot oil (about 350°F) will ensure a crispy, golden crust without absorbing too much oil. Don’t overcrowd the pan; fry in batches if needed.
Making the Gravy:
When whisking the gravy, be patient. Gradually combine the liquid with your roux (made from the drippings and almond flour), stirring continuously to avoid lumps. For extra creaminess, incorporate a splash of heavy cream or unsweetened almond milk.

FAQ about Easy Keto Low Carb Chicken Fried Steak and Gravy
When diving into the world of easy keto low carb chicken fried steak and gravy, it’s natural to have questions, especially if you’re navigating nutritional changes. This delightful dish is a favorite comfort food that doesn’t sabotage your diet plans. Here are some common questions answered to make your cooking experience smooth and enjoyable!
Can I make this recipe without almond flour?
Absolutely! While almond flour gives the chicken fried steak a lovely texture, you can substitute it with other low carb options. Coconut flour is a popular alternative, but keep in mind that it absorbs more moisture, so you’ll need less of it. You could also try using crushed pork rinds for a crunchy coating while keeping it keto-friendly.
How can I store leftovers of chicken fried steak?
Storing your easy keto low carb chicken fried steak is simple. Just let it cool completely, then wrap it tightly in plastic wrap or store it in an airtight container. It can be kept in the refrigerator for about 3-4 days. For longer storage, consider freezing it, where it can last up to 3 months. To reheat, simply pop it in the oven to help maintain its crispiness, or use a skillet over medium heat.
Can I use another type of meat for this recipe?
Definitely! While traditional chicken fried steak usually uses beef, feel free to experiment with other meats. Chicken cutlets work well and are a leaner option, while pork chops can bring a different flavor profile. Just adjust the cooking time as necessary to ensure your meat is fully cooked and delicious.

Chicken Fried Cube Steaks with Gravy
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ten-Free
Description
Delicious chicken fried cube steaks coated in a crispy almond flour batter, served with a rich gravy.
Ingredients
- 1 pound cube steaks (Cut into 4 steaks)
- 1 cup blanched almond flour
- 1/2 cup grated par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1/4 cup heavy whipping cream
- 2 eggs
- 1/4 cup avocado oil
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ter (Melted and measured solid)
- 1 cup heavy whipping cream
- 1/2 teaspoon xanthan gum (See notes)
- 4 ounces ground breakfast sausage (Optional if you want sausage gravy)
Instructions
- Set up a cooking station and add the almond flour, parmesan cheese, and all of the spices and seasonings to a bowl large enough to dredge the steaks. Keep a moist kitchen towel on hand. Your hands will get sticky.
- Add the whipping cream and eggs to a separate large bowl and whisk.
- Dredge the cube steak in the almond flour mixture, and then the cream and eggs, and again in the almond flour mixture.
- Set each cube steak aside.
- Heat a cast iron skillet or frying pan on medium high heat. Add the avocado oil and melted butter. Be sure you have enough to fill about 1/4 of an inch high. Adjust the amount of oil if necessary.
- Add the cube steaks. Cook in batches if needed. Do not crowd the pan. Fry each side for about 3 minutes each until crisp.
- Remove the chicken fried steaks and set aside. Adjust the heat on the pan to medium and add the heavy cream for the gravy along with salt and pepper to taste.
- Stir continuously for 2 minutes.
- Add the xanthan gum to a small bowl. Gather about 2 tablespoons of the gravy mixture from the pan and add it to the bowl with the xanthan gum.
- It will create a thick and sticky mixture. Add the mixture to the pan and stir continuously for 2-3 minutes.
- Remove the pan from heat. The gravy will thicken upon standing.
Notes
- Optional: Incorporate ground breakfast sausage into the gravy for added flavor.
